Astronaut Wakata gives shuttle collages to young evacuees

Astronaut Wakata gives shuttle collages to young evacuees

TOKYO, Japan - Japanese astronaut Koichi Wakata on Jan. 12 presents school children with collages commemorating a recent space shuttle mission in which he took part at Akikawa High School in Akiruno, western Tokyo. The children were evacuated from Miyakejima Island south of the capital following a series of volcanic eruptions there that started last June. The objective of Wakata's mission, completed last October, was to add components to the International Space Station.

The packaging of the Arc de Triomphe begins - Paris

The packaging of the Arc de Triomphe begins - Paris

The packaging of the Arc de Triomphe has started in Paris, France, on August 04, 2021. The famous Parisian monument will be wrapped of tissue for a few weeks this fall. Imagined by the artist Christo, the work will not prevent the public from visiting the monument. The inauguration is scheduled for next September. The Arc de Triomphe, an emblematic monument of the capital, will be covered with 25,000 square meters of bluish silver tissue. 3,000 meters of red rope will be needed to wrap it up. This project, which began on July 16, was designed by the Bulgarian artist Christo, who died last year at the age of 84 in New York. It is the Foundation of Vladimir Javacheff, nephew of Christo, which finances this site, thanks to the sale of works of Christo, in particular collages, preparatory drawings, models, lithographs.
